If an active infestation is found during the assessment the professional will often make use of a targeted method such as the application of specialized foams or dusts. These products are thoroughly presented into the active galleries within the timber. Because these substances are developed to be slow acting and non repellent the bugs unconsciously bring the treatment back to their main nest. This common transfer is necessary for total removal due to the fact that it guarantees the chemical reaches the queen and the deeper parts of the colony that are otherwise inaccessible.
A comprehensive termite control service in Weston generally involves developing a protective barrier of liquid chemical around the entire building border. This entails forming a treated soil zone that hinders termites from accessing the structure. In homes with concrete features such as paths or outdoor patios, specialists might use specific drilling techniques to inject the chemical into the soil beneath these hard surfaces. For homes in Weston with termite issues, a highly successful treatment technique includes utilizing monitoring and baiting systems, especially matched for homes with special landscaping or ecological issues. This technique uses subtle, tactically put stations around the yard, each including a lure that attracts termites. When termites are spotted at these stations, a growth inhibitor is introduced to the bait, interrupting their capability to shed their skin and eventually causing the death of the whole termite colony. An expert will often provide a list of suggestions to reduce the attractiveness of the block to roaming nests. This might consist of guaranteeing that garden mulch is avoided the walls and that all external taps are free of leakages to prevent the soil from becoming overly damp. Wetness is a main attractant for subterranean species so maintaining great drainage and guaranteeing that subfloor locations are well ventilated are important components of an overall management technique. By eliminating these rewards the homeowner makes the task of the chemical or baiting system much easier and substantially decreases the possibility of a successful breach.
